9. WWII P-38 Found in Greenland Beneath 300 Feet of Ice

Where: Greenland Sheets of Ice Year Found: 1992; Estimated Value: $1.75 million* While battling for the Allies in the British Isles in July 1942, a fleet of P-38 Lightning fighter planes and two B-17 bombers encountered a severe blizzard. The pilots of the airplane made an emergency landing in Greenland. Thankfully, the crew was saved, but the planes were abandoned. WWII Founding of P-38 Greenland's Under 300 Feet of Ice @best_at_travel/Twitter The craft known as the Lost Squadron was buried by the constantly changing ice sheets of Greenland. In 1992, one of the P-38s was recovered from the ice, even though it was covered, and was put back into operational order. This was dubbed the "Glacier Girl," and it encouraged people to continue looking for the Lost Squadron. In 2018, another one was discovered.
